Technical Field
The utility model relates to an auxiliary rehabilitation training technical field, the concrete field is helping line recovered electronic wheelchair.
Background
The electric wheelchair for walking aid rehabilitation mainly aims at assisting patients or disabled people with lower limb walking inconvenience to perform rehabilitation walking training, and the defects of the prior art are as follows: firstly, a standing and sitting mechanism is lacked to assist standing, and nursing staff are required to help standing; secondly, when the walking training of the lower limbs is tired, the trainee cannot sit down to have a rest in time; thirdly, the mechanism can only carry out walking training in fixed indoor places.

The working principle is as follows: the product comprises two action states: one is a normal electric wheelchair state, and at the time, the electric wheelchair is driven to move by operating a handle by a rider. The other working mode is that the driving wheel is switched to a clutch state, and the nursing personnel pushes the wheelchair to move, and the second action state is a walking aid rehabilitation training state. At the moment, three working modes are available, one mode is a local manual control mode, a rider or a nursing staff operates a control panel button, the standing assisting component is started firstly, the hip of the rider is pushed to move upwards, and the standing of the rider is assisted. Then the lifting part is started to lift the lifting vest which is worn on the body of the rider, and the pressure of the lower limbs is reduced. Then the seat cushion folding and unfolding component is started to fold and place the seat cushion, and a moving space is vacated. And finally, the movable supporting part is started to lift the handrail and the front stop lever, so that the enclosure and the hand holding safety guarantee are provided for the trainer. After the training is finished, the seat cushion folding and unfolding component is started firstly, the seat cushion is laid flat, the movable supporting component is started again, the original height is restored, the lifting component is started finally, a trainer is placed down, and the seat is sat on. The second working mode is a one-key automatic control mode, and the controller simulates manual control training. The third working mode is remote control, and remote manual or automatic control is performed through a mobile phone APP or a computer through the Internet.
